Five New Exploited Bugs Land in CISA’s Catalog — Oracle and Microsoft Among Targets

The U.S. Cybersecurity and Infrastructure Security Agency (CISA) on Monday added five security flaws to its Known Exploited Vulnerabilities (KEV) Catalog, officially confirming a recently disclosed vulnerability impacting Oracle E-Business Suite (EBS) has been weaponized in real-world attacks.

Japanese retailer Askul halts online orders, shipments after ransomware attack

Japan’s retail sector has felt ripple effects from a cyberattack that disrupted operations at Askul, which sells office and household goods and also has a logistics business.

What the Huge AWS Outage Reveals About the Internet

Amazon Web Services experienced DNS resolution issues on Monday morning, taking down wide swaths of the web—and highlighting a longstanding weakness in the internet’s infrastructure.
